Durability

The Fairphone 6 is modular with 12 replaceable components, achieves a perfect 10/10 repairability score from iFixit, and features drop-test and MIL-spec ruggedness (IP55, etc.)

Longevity

5-year warranty, and a groundbreaking 8 years of software support

Energy

The use of LTPO OLED display (10–120 Hz) adds power savings. The manufacturing process employs renewable energy across critical parts like assembly, display, and battery production
